华为配置静态ARP示例

华为配置静态ARP示例

组网图形

图1 配置静态ARP组网图

  • 静态ARP简介
  • 配置注意事项
  • 组网需求
  • 配置思路
  • 操作步骤
  • 配置文件
  • 相关信息

静态ARP简介

静态ARP表项是指网络管理员手工建立IP地址和MAC地址之间固定的映射关系。

正常情况下网络中设备可以通过ARP协议进行ARP表项的动态学习,生成的动态ARP表项可以被老化,可以被更新。但是当网络中存在ARP攻击时,设备中动态ARP表项可能会被更新成错误的ARP表项,或者被老化,造成合法用户通信异常。静态ARP表项不会被老化,也不会被动态ARP表项覆盖,可以保证网络通信的安全性。静态ARP表项可以限制本端设备和指定IP地址的对端设备通信时只使用指定的MAC地址,此时攻击报文无法修改本端设备的ARP表中IP地址和MAC地址的映射关系,从而保护了本端设备和对端设备间的正常通信。一般在网关设备上配置静态ARP表项。

对于以下场景,用户可以配置静态ARP表项。

  • 对于网络中的重要设备,如服务器等,可以在交换机上配置静态ARP表项。这样可以避免交换机上重要设备IP地址对应的ARP表项被ARP攻击报文错误更新,从而保证用户与重要设备之间正常通信。
  • 当网络中用户设备的MAC地址为组播MAC地址时,可以在交换机上配置静态ARP表项。缺省情况下,设备收到源MAC地址为组播MAC地址的ARP报文时不会进行ARP学习。
  • 当希望禁止某个IP地址访问设备时,可以在交换机上配置静态ARP表项,将该IP地址与一个不存在的MAC地址进行绑定。

配置注意事项
  • 设备上配置的静态ARP表项数目不能大于设备静态ARP表项规格,可以执行命令display arp statistics all查看设备上已有的ARP表项数目。
  • 本举例适用于S系列交换机所有产品的所有版本。

    如需了解交换机软件配套详细信息,请点击Info-Finder,在选择产品系列或产品型号后,在“硬件中心”进行查询。

    S5731-L和S5731S-L属于远端模块,不支持Web管理、YANG和命令行,仅支持通过中心交换机对其下发配置,相关操作请参见《S300, S500, S2700, S5700, S6700 V200R022C00 配置指南-设备管理》中的“智能极简园区网络配置(小行星方案)”。

组网需求

如图1所示,企业通过Switch实现各个部门之间的互连,且各个部门加入不同的VLAN。总裁办公室和文件备份服务器采取手工方式分配已经获取到固定IP地址,市场部和研发部主机通过DHCP方式已经获取到动态IP地址。由于市场部拥有访问外网的权利,主机经常会感染ARP病毒,攻击Switch并修改Switch上的动态ARP表项,造成总裁办公室与外界的通信中断以及各个部门不能正常访问文件备份服务器。公司希望在Switch上配置静态ARP表项,以保证总裁办公室与外界的通信安全,并保证各个部门能正常访问文件备份服务器。

配置思路

静态ARP的配置思路如下:

  1. 在Switch上为总裁办公室主机配置静态ARP表项,防止总裁办公室主机的ARP表项被ARP攻击报文修改,造成总裁办公室与外界的通信中断。
  2. 在Switch上为文件备份服务器配置静态ARP表项,防止文件备份服务器的ARP表项被ARP攻击报文修改,造成各个部门不能正常访问文件备份服务器。

操作步骤
  1. 在Switch上创建VLAN,并配置各接口的IP地址

    # 创建VLAN10,将接口加入VLAN10,并配置接口VLANIF10的IP地址。<HUAWEI> system-view
    [HUAWEI] sysname Switch
    [Switch] vlan batch 10
    [Switch] interface gigabitethernet 1/0/1
    [Switch-GigabitEthernet1/0/1] port link-type access
    [Switch-GigabitEthernet1/0/1] port default vlan 10
    [Switch-GigabitEthernet1/0/1] quit
    [Switch] interface vlanif 10
    [Switch-Vlanif10] ip address 10.164.1.20 24
    [Switch-Vlanif10] quit
    # 配置接口GE1/0/2为主接口,并配置接口的IP地址。[Switch] interface gigabitethernet 1/0/2
    [Switch-GigabitEthernet1/0/2] undo portswitch
    [Switch-GigabitEthernet1/0/2] ip address 10.164.10.10 24
    [Switch-GigabitEthernet1/0/2] quit
    # 配置接口GE1/0/3为主接口,并配置接口的IP地址。[Switch] interface gigabitethernet 1/0/3
    [Switch-GigabitEthernet1/0/3] undo portswitch
    [Switch-GigabitEthernet1/0/3] ip address 10.164.20.1 24
    [Switch-GigabitEthernet1/0/3] quit
    如果设备不支持通过undo portswitch命令将接口转换为主接口后配置IP地址,可以通过配置VLANIF接口后配置IP地址。

  2. 在Switch上配置静态ARP表项

    [Switch] arp static 10.164.1.1 00e0-fc01-0001 vid 10 interface gigabitethernet 1/0/1 //为总裁办公室主机配置静态ARP表项
    [Switch] arp static 10.164.10.1 00e0-fc02-1234 interface gigabitethernet 1/0/2 //为文件备份服务器配置静态ARP表项

  3. 验证配置结果

    # 执行命令display arp static,查看已配置的静态ARP表项。[Switch] display arp static
    IP ADDRESS      MAC ADDRESS     EXPIRE(M) TYPE        INTERFACE   VPN-INSTANCEVLAN/CEVLAN                         
    ------------------------------------------------------------------------------
    10.164.1.1      00e0-fc01-0001            S--         GE1/0/110/-
    10.164.10.1     00e0-fc02-1234            S--         GE1/0/240/-
    ------------------------------------------------------------------------------
    Total:2         Dynamic:0       Static:2     Interface:0  
    # 在总裁办公室的主机(IP地址为10.164.1.1/24,操作系统以Windows 7为例)上Ping路由器上与Switch相连的接口IP地址10.164.20.2/24,可以Ping通。C:\Documents and Settings\Administrator> ping 10.164.20.2
    Pinging 10.164.20.2 with 32 bytes of data:
    Reply from 10.164.20.2: bytes=32 time=1ms TTL=128
    Reply from 10.164.20.2: bytes=32 time=1ms TTL=128
    Reply from 10.164.20.2: bytes=32 time=1ms TTL=128
    Reply from 10.164.20.2: bytes=32 time=1ms TTL=128Ping statistics for 10.164.20.2:Packets: Sent = 4, Received = 4, Lost = 0 (0% loss),
    Approximate round trip times in milli-seconds:Minimum = 1ms, Maximum = 1ms, Average = 1ms
    # 在市场部的某主机(IP地址为10.164.2.100/24,操作系统以Windows 7为例)上Ping文件备份服务器的IP地址10.164.10.1/24,可以Ping通。C:\Documents and Settings\Administrator> ping 10.164.10.1
    Pinging 10.164.10.1 with 32 bytes of data:
    Reply from 10.164.10.1: bytes=32 time=1ms TTL=125
    Reply from 10.164.10.1: bytes=32 time=1ms TTL=125
    Reply from 10.164.10.1: bytes=32 time=1ms TTL=125
    Reply from 10.164.10.1: bytes=32 time=1ms TTL=125Ping statistics for 10.164.10.1:Packets: Sent = 4, Received = 4, Lost = 0 (0% loss),
    Approximate round trip times in milli-seconds:Minimum = 1ms, Maximum = 1ms, Average = 1ms
    # 在研发部的某主机(IP地址为10.164.3.100/24,操作系统以Windows 7为例)上Ping文件备份服务器的IP地址10.164.10.1/24,可以Ping通。C:\Documents and Settings\Administrator> ping 10.164.10.1
    Pinging 10.164.10.1 with 32 bytes of data:
    Reply from 10.164.10.1: bytes=32 time=1ms TTL=125
    Reply from 10.164.10.1: bytes=32 time=1ms TTL=125
    Reply from 10.164.10.1: bytes=32 time=1ms TTL=125
    Reply from 10.164.10.1: bytes=32 time=1ms TTL=125Ping statistics for 10.164.10.1:Packets: Sent = 4, Received = 4, Lost = 0 (0% loss),
    Approximate round trip times in milli-seconds:Minimum = 1ms, Maximum = 1ms, Average = 1ms

配置文件
Switch的配置文件。#
sysname Switch
#
vlan batch 10
#
interface Vlanif10ip address 10.164.1.20 255.255.255.0
#
interface GigabitEthernet1/0/1port link-type accessport default vlan 10
#
interface GigabitEthernet1/0/2undo portswitchip address 10.164.10.10 255.255.255.0
#
interface GigabitEthernet1/0/3undo portswitchip address 10.164.20.1 255.255.255.0
#
arp static 10.164.1.1 00e0-fc01-0001 vid 10 interface GigabitEthernet1/0/1
arp static 10.164.10.1 00e0-fc02-1234 interface GigabitEthernet1/0/2
#
return

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.hqwc.cn/news/623843.html

如若内容造成侵权/违法违规/事实不符,请联系编程知识网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

杭州 鸬鸟山-千亩杜鹃 航拍 全景图

https://720yun.com/vr/16ajzztkvk6 ----------------------------

【程序分享】bopcalc 程序:一种评估分子动力学模拟中键序参数的高效方法(二)

分享一篇使用一种评估键序参数的高效程序&#xff1a;bopcalc 。 感谢论文的原作者&#xff01; 主要内容 “ 我们提出了一种新颖、高效的方法来评估键序参数 (BOP)。我们的方法利用球谐函数和 Wigner 符号的特性来减少 BOP 表达式中的项数&#xff0c;并采用归一化关联勒让德…

记录Python链接mysql的数据库的2种操作方式

一、使用pymysql库方式 import pymysqldb pymysql.connect(hostlocalhost,userroot,password123456) #创建链接&#xff0c;在3.8以后好像已经不支持这个种链接方式了&#xff0c; #db pymysql.connect(localhost,root,123456) cursor db.cursor()#拿到游标这样我们就拿到了…

HTML段落标签、换行标签、文本格式化标签与水平线标签

目录 HTML段落标签 HTML换行标签 HTML格式化标签 加粗标签 倾斜标签 删除线标签 下划线标签 HTML水平线标签 HTML段落标签 在网页中&#xff0c;要把文字有条理地显示出来&#xff0c;就需要将这些文字分段显示。在 HTML 标签中&#xff0c;<p>标签用于定义段落…

libftdi1学习笔记 4 - MPSSE SPI

目录 1. 初始化 2. SCK默认电平设置 3. GPIO控制 4. spi全双工通信 4.1 MSB/LSB 4.2 分配command缓存 4.3 spi0TransferBit 4.3 spi1TransferBit 4.4 spi2TransferBit 4.5 spi3TransferBit 4.6 写命令序列 4.7 读数据 4.8 组合实际数据 5. 验证 5.1 初始化FTDI设…

Jmeter 性能-死锁问题定位+分析

1、环境搭建 ①准备脚本&#xff0c;执行压测 ②用Jstack 打印日志 jstack 112759 >dead.log ③下载日志到本地 sz dead.log 2、问题定位 ①打开dead.log&#xff0c;搜索deadlock ②查看死锁的线程 ③查看死锁位置 3、问题分析 ①下载死锁的类文件 Sz CaseControlle…

尚鼎环境科技诚邀您参观2024第13届生物发酵展

参展企业介绍 尚鼎环境科技(江苏)有限公司设立于2010年&#xff0c;公司坐落于江南平原南端素有『苏北门户』之称的古城扬州&#xff0c;办公室位在江苏省扬州市邗江区高新技术创业服务中心。 尚鼎环境科技长年致力于食品精炼/环境工程领域全程技术服务&#xff0c;工程实绩遍…

转行或者跳槽入职一家新公司,应该如何快速上手工作?

不管是干测试也好或者其它任何职业&#xff0c;没有谁会在一家公司待一辈子&#xff0c;转行不一定&#xff0c;但是跳槽是每一个打工人早晚都会面临的事情&#xff0c;今天就来跟大家聊聊这件事~ 入职一家新公司&#xff0c;你应该做什么可以最快速的上手工作&#xff1f; 这…

招生管理|基于SprinBoot+vue的招生管理系统系统设计与实现(源码+数据库+文档)

招生管理目录 基于SprinBootvue的招生管理系统设计与实现 一、前言 二、系统设计 三、系统功能设计 前台 后台 教师权限 学生权限&#xff1a; 四、数据库设计 五、核心代码 六、论文参考 七、最新计算机毕设选题推荐 八、源码获取&#xff1a; 博主介绍&#xff…

Day56 动态规划 part16

Day56 动态规划 part16 583. 两个字符串的删除操作 我的思路&#xff1a; 感觉跟前两天子序列差不多&#xff0c;但是又有差别 这次是求删减最小次数&#xff0c;状态转移方程是比小 另外要注意初始化&#xff0c; 当i 0时&#xff08;word2为空&#xff09;&#xff0c;wor…

【c语言】结构体的访问

&#x1f388;个人主页&#xff1a;豌豆射手^ &#x1f389;欢迎 &#x1f44d;点赞✍评论⭐收藏 &#x1f917;收录专栏&#xff1a;C语言 &#x1f91d;希望本文对您有所裨益&#xff0c;如有不足之处&#xff0c;欢迎在评论区提出指正&#xff0c;让我们共同学习、交流进步&…

SQL SERVER的安装

目录 1.百度SQL SERVER找到图下的所显示的&#xff0c;点击进去 2.找到图下红色框起来的&#xff0c;点击立即下载 3.下载好之后点开&#xff0c;选择下载介质 4.SQLSERVER下载成功之后选择打开文件夹 6.双击后缀名是.iso的镜像文件 7.双击setup.exe进行安装 8.安装成功…